Understanding PCE Powder Technology PCE powder (polycarboxylate ether powder) is produced by spray-drying liquid polycarboxylate superplasticizers into a dry powder form. This manufacturing process creates a highly concentrated product with solid content typically exceeding 90%, compared to 30-40% in liquid formulations. The powder format offers significant advantages in long-distance transportation, storage management, and formulation flexibility, making it an increasingly important choice for ready-mix concrete producers and admixture manufacturers.
